In average, 88% of full-time first-time beginning undergraduate students (freshmen) have received grants and/or scholarships at Most Searched Colleges In Minnesota. The average financial aid amount received is $16,932. For all undergraduate students, 77.33% received grants/scholarship and the average aid amount is $16,743

The average tuition & fees for the schools is $10,130 for state residents and $28,160 for out-of-state students. The average cost of attendance (COA) including tuition & fees, book & supplies, and living costs for Most Searched Colleges In Minnesota is $41,377 and, after receiving financial aid, the actual cost is down to $24,446.
